NOVELTY - Preparation of carbon nanofilm involves pretreating carbon tubes, pouring pretreated carbon tube into flask, adding divalent cobalt ion solution, ultrasonically processing, adding portion of phenazine methosulfate (PMS) to the flask, placing in oil bath, stirring, aspirating portion of PMS solution with a syringe pump, injecting into flask, discharging the air in connecting tube between flask and syringe pump, re-absorbing portion of PMS solution, injecting it into the flask, repeating the process until the volume of PMS solution is more than 7 times the volume of the divalent cobalt ion solution, suction-filtering, drying, obtaining activated carbon tubes, formulating activated carbon tubes and sulfonated graphene, obtaining suspension solution, soaking the filter with surfactant, placing the filter in the funnel, subjecting suspension to suction filtration, air-drying and tearing filter membrane. USE - Preparation of carbon nanofilm used in battery system. ADVANTAGE - The method efficiently provides carbon nanofilm having excellent toughness and electrochemical property, by simple method.
